Default 1.5v Firmware for Samsung BD-P1400

Hey, I just downloaded the newest firmware upgrade of 1.5 on 01/25/08 and installed it on my BD-P1400. The player didn't operate correctly and the install didn't go as normal although it said it said it worked. I placed the burned ISO disc in the tray and it did it's thing and then ejected the disc and kept on doing it's thing. Then it powered off. I powered it back on and it took forever to get to the 'set language' part. The remote control also did not operate the player at all. I had to remove the batteries from the remote and hold down some buttons for several minutes to drain the microprocessor and then replace the batteries. The remote then worked again. Damn! These things get funkier with each upgrade. I spoke to a guy at Samsung before this upgrade came out. He said that the new Die Hard and Pirates discs would not play at all in the BD-P1400 until this upgrade. I own neither of those discs so I would like to hear from somone who does and see if this is true. So far, the only disc that has given me problems is '3:10 to Yuma'. It plays but has a hell of a load time.
